We present a number of new physical systems that may be addressed using
methods of time dependent transformation. A recap of results available for
two-state systems is given, with particular emphasis on the AC stark effect. We
give some results that are not well known, including the full solution for a
two state system in a static electric field with arbitrary direction.
Connection with established theorems in time optimal quantum control is given,
and a full discussion outlines some advanced results in matrix calculus. In
particular, we derive a set of matrix gates relevant to quantum information
theory and computation using time optimal unitary operators, and define the
